Features of Artificial Art

The platform boasts a range of features that make it an excellent choice for AI image generation, including:

  • Wide range of models: Artificial Art provides a diverse selection of models, such as Stable Diffusion, DALL-E, and more, to accommodate various user preferences.

  • Customizable options: Users can personalize their image generation experience by choosing from different options like prompt, negative prompt, seed, sampler, batch size, steps, width, height, guidance, clip skip, and more.
